 Amid the unprecedented rise in coronavirus cases in India, COVID-19 assistance, in form of oxygen concentrators, ventilators, and other medical aid continued to come from countries around the world at the beginning of May, as the infections in the country reached the grim mark of 20 million cases on Tuesday.

A total of seven ISO tankers with 20 MT Liquid Medical Oxygen (LMO) each arrived from United Arab Emirates (UAE) at Mundra Port in Gujarat today to help augment India's oxygen availability in the fight against the raging COVID-19 pandemic.

 The fifth in a series of consignments carrying 545 oxygen concentrators also arrived from the United States on Tuesday.A shipment of 282 oxygen cylinders, 60 oxygen concentrators, ventilators and other medical supplies from Kuwaiti reached India on Tuesday to help the country fight the second wave of coronavirus.

The first batch of 900 oxygen cylinders offered by the British Oxygen Company was airlifted by Indian Air Force (IAF) to India on Monday. The British Oxygen Company has offered 5000 oxygen cylinders to India to help the country in its fight against rapidly spreading second wave of COVID-19.
